July 8, 2021 Appeal for Opinions on the Fifth Draft Report from IP Network Facilities Subcommittee of the Department on Information and Communications Technology under the Information and Communications Council

Technical requirements for telecommunications facilities in response to the spread of IoT as a part of technical requirements for telecommunications facilities corresponding to the switchover of networks to IP

Since December 2017, the IP Network Facilities Subcommittee of the Department on Information and Communications Technology under the Information and Communications Council has been studying technical requirements for telecommunications facilities in response to the spread of IoT. These requirements are a part of the technical requirements for telecommunications facilities corresponding to the switchover of networks to IP (Inquiry No. 2020 of October 31, 2005)*.
Recently, the IP Network Facilities Subcommittee studied the ideal system for reporting and verifying telecommunications accidents to ensure safe, secure and reliable information and telecommunications networks as a part of technical requirements for telecommunications facilities in response to the spread of IoT from March 2021 to June 2021. Then the IP Network Facilities Subcommittee summarized the result of the study into the drafted fifth report. Accordingly, MIC has decided to make an appeal for opinions from Friday, July 9 through Tuesday, August 10, 2021, on the draft report.

  • *
    On the results of the study at the Subcommittee, MIC received the first report in September 2018, the second report in May 2019, the third report in March 2020, and the fourth report in November 2020 from the Information and Communications Council.
